Transaction e61484264fe6758640b9aa73a24a019227c22faf19f2eacc3dd539c51edabc41
1 Input
1 Output
-
e61484264fe6758640b9aa73a24a019227c22faf19f2eacc3dd539c51edabc41:0
- value
- 178172397
- script pubkey
- OP_0 OP_PUSHBYTES_20 baaed26f8f0fef47331e7fa86879503974d9afbc
- address
- bc1qh2hdymu0plh5wvc7075xs72s896dntau8ee6m8